    Tom Sawyer, Tom Sawyer, Tom Sawyer.... My first time ever being there, and I have to say I was excited....at first. This place reminded me of Castaway's across the road from the decor. They have a nice outside patio, and was a great place to gather. I don't know what it is with different places lately, but the employees certainly are not welcoming...no smile, no hello how are you..very cold and unappealing. When we entered, the woman behind the bar with dark hair and a nose piercing almost seemed "bothered" that we were there and asking questions. I literally said out loud, "boy, she seems friendly." I think she heard me because she changed her tune real quick when she waited on my husband and I. She THEN became very friendly...for a little bit anyways. We were meeting another friend, and so we ordered fried cheese curds and a couple of drinks while we waited. I had a Bahama Mama, and my husband had a Captain Morgan and Diet Pepsi. The cheese curds were really good and they give you a lot of them! We waited awhile before we ordered so that our friend could order food with us, but when she got there she said she wasn't hungry. When my husband and I ordered food, I had what was normally a grilled chicken sandwich that's normally on sourdough bread, and I swapped fries for scalloped potatoes, and I excluded the bread. I asked for the BBQ option, and it was almost as if they just plopped cold BBQ on the chicken once it was done because instead of at least cooking the BBQ on the chicken, it was just sitting on top with American cheese under it. It wasn't seasoned, very bland, and the chicken seemed rubbery, oh, and my scalloped potatoes were bland and under seasoned! My husband's meal was at least decent. He got fish 'n' chips and coleslaw. Did I mention my entire meal was cold, lukewarm at best almost as if it was being held under a heat lamp until the other meal was done. From the customer service to the food, this was not a good first impression. Even if the food wasn't good, my lasting impression would have been so much better if the people were at least kind, particularly this waitress. When I did tell the waitress I didn't like my food, her wonderful comment to me after I said I didn't like it but my husband likes his was, "well 1 out of 2 isn't bad." She didn't even apologize for the food not being good, she was just like, "do you want something else, and said it so snobbish. I looked at the menu again, but by that time from her nasty attitude, I was done and just didn't want anything else, not even a drink, which the drink was actually good. They did take off the meal, and of course no one said that they did, it was just handed to us. The rest of the time another waitress took over, so either the previous waitress didn't want to wait on us anymore, or she bounced. Either way, it would have been nice to have the heads up that someone would be taking over. It makes me sad to be treated in such a way. I wasn't looking to go there for a "free meal," but if it's wrong it's wrong. I didn't even order anything else, so what am I really getting out of it besides a poor attitude? I would say Castaway is a much better option for great food and attitudes! I think just the attitude alone doesn't make me want to go back to Tom Sawyer. I wanted to like this place and wished for it to be a homerun, but instead I got a foul ball.

    My family of 4 adults and 3 kids decided to stop in here for a lunch on a Monday afternoon based on the recommendation of my aunt. What followed was the absolute worst dining experience of our entire trip to LaCrosse! Walking in the door, my elderly mother asked the man seating us if we could sit in the table by the window. Even though the entire restaurant was empty except for some bar patrons, he sarcastically said, "Well, do you have a reservation?" Of course she replied that she didnt, but she asked if we could be seated there. With a snarky sarcastic smile, he said "Well, you should've reserved it then, shouldntcha?" (I didn't hear this exchange, or I would've turned around and left right then.) He apparently told my mother that the window table was already reserved. (More on that later). The man then seated us at the table directly BEHIND the window table, and we were greeted by a friendly waitress who took our drink orders. We ordered the cheese curds ($9.99), and they arrived within 10 minutes, which is about the time we placed our food orders. The seven of us ordered: fried chicken dinner, a burger kids meal, a grilled cheese kids meal, a Philly steak sandwich, a steak sandwich, a chimichanga, and an adult cheeseburger. A full forty minutes later, we still had not received anything, not even the salad for the chicken dinner, nor was there a refill offered for any of our seven drinks in that entire time. (Here, I'll just point out that the waitress seemed to be the only one tending the entire place, so I can't blame her for the awful staffing). At last! An hour after being seated, we received everything at once. I'm just going to list off the TON of CONS here, because otherwise this review is going to be too long. My mom's salad was delivered AFTER her dinner plate. The kids grilled cheese was burnt. My steak sandwich was at least 30% gristle/fat. The Philly was dripping grease and soggy. The A1 sauce was diluted with water. The ketchup was a cheap brand. The prices were not proportionate to the quality of food served AT ALL. ($10 for a frozen burger?) After eating, we waited another 20-30 minutes with empty drinks for the waitress to bring the check. We were overcharged for two drinks which were supposed to be free with the kids meals (which was corrected). Oh! Remember the window table that was already booked?? No one used the table. There was no reservation for that table. The owner was just being a jerk. By this point, we didn't want to wait around another 20 mins to pay the bill, so my mother went to the bar with the check to pay it right then so we could all leave. The rude man from earlier asked her "How was everything?", so my mother told him very calmly that she was very disappointed, and then began to explain the list of reasons why, when the man snapped the ticket out of her hand, tore it up into pieces, and said "I'll take care of it then." Mind you, this was not done in any kind of apologetic manner, but rather he was acting quite angry and didn't even look her in the eye. He then immediately walked away from her, ignoring her as she tried to insist she was not looking for a "free lunch." But it doesn't end there... My mother, now literally in tears from having been insulted and completely disrespected by this man, told me what happened after we left the restaurant. I felt bad for the waitress who apparently wasn't even getting a tip from our entire bill of over $100, so I decided to walk back into the restaurant, and ask to charge $20 on my card so that she could at least get tipped, and a different bartender was assisting me in doing that. The RUDE OLDER MAN walked up, asked what he was doing, and then took my card out of his hand, THREW it down on the counter in front of me, and said "No, I'll take care of her." I replied "I feel bad that she's not getting her tip". He repeated, sternly: IT'S TAKEN CARE OF. WOW. I know, as part of a family of small business owners myself, that it is stressful and difficult to run a business, and there are sometimes days that you just don't have a ton of patience when things go wrong. But I would never, ever let the customer know that in my attitude. That man needs to learn how to handle his anger issues and maybe take a lesson in customer service. If it weren't for the terrible owner's treatment of my elderly mother, this place would have gotten three stars for the awful service and prices. Not only will we never return, but I'll make sure none of my friends or family endure a meal there, either!
